∆H ∆E in all the cases except one:

Correct answer: D. For gas phase rex. having greater no. of moles of product.

  • A. For liquids
  • B. for solids
  • C. for Any in gas phase rex
  • D. For gas phase rex. having greater no. of moles of product.

Explanation

The answer is for gas phase reactions having greater number of moles of products.The enthalpy change (∆H) and the internal energy change (∆E) are almost always equal for liquids and solids. This is because the energy changes in these phases are primarily due to changes in the potential energy of the molecules, and these changes are similar for both ∆H and ∆E.

About Thermochemistry and Energetics of Chemical Reactions

Thermochemistry measures energy changes in chemical reactions and distinguishes exothermic from endothermic processes. Work covers systems, surroundings and state functions, internal energy, the first law of thermodynamics, enthalpy and Hess's law, including the sign conventions used when heat enters or leaves a system.
